Weather-Friendly Walk Planning
Rainy weather doesn’t have to cancel walk time—it just requires smarter preparation. Choosing the right times of day, such as during lighter drizzle or brief breaks in the rain, helps make outdoor trips more enjoyable. Keeping a set of rain-ready gear by the door—leashes, towels, paw wipes, and waterproof jackets—makes it easier to head out quickly without tracking water throughout the home.

Indoor Exercise Ideas
When the rain is heavy or the weather is too uncomfortable for long walks, indoor activity becomes essential. Keeping dogs mentally and physically stimulated inside prevents boredom and reduces destructive behaviors. Simple games like fetch down a hallway, hide-and-seek with treats, or tug-of-war can burn off energy in a short amount of time.

Training sessions are also a great rainy-day activity. Teaching new commands, practicing obedience, or working on tricks keeps dogs mentally engaged while strengthening the bond between pet and owner. Interactive toys, puzzle feeders, and scent games add another layer of enrichment that helps pets stay calm and content indoors.
